1. Drink Water
Water is going to keep you hydrated and when you are hydrated you can think for clearly and are less likely to be cranky. It can also help you lose weight because you might think you are hungry but really your body needs water. Staying hydrated can also work as an appetite suppressant and give your skin a healthy glow. Water helps you flush out waste and bacteria. Not to mention water is needed to help circulate nutrients around your body!
So guys, drink water.. a lot of it!
2. Be Organized
Organize the diapers bag and re-pack it every night or once a week at least. Get the car organized as well! I have a bag in the trunk with extra diapers, a portable potty, extra wipes, change of clothes etc. Being organized allows you to use less energy during the day while mommin’ because you won’t be franticly looking for something.
